That's not what you initially wrote. This is, and it won't make up for the fact that you can either pay $90 for a used HD6850 or $138 for a new GTX 560 SE that isn't any better but costs 53% more. Even a brand new HD 6850 goes on sale often for about $120 after rebate. You could pay 15% more ($138) for equal performance, or you could simply get the HD 6850 in the first place. HD 7770, GTX 560 vanilla, HD 6870 are also in the same ballpark with various price, speed, wattage, and/or VRAM advantages.
